Rik Strobbe schrieb: At the moment I am working on a new version of QRS that allows longer dotlengths (up to 1 hour/dot) and has more precise timing. As I hope to reach most users of QRS via this reflector I have one question :Is anyone currently using the QSK facility ?The combination of QSK and precise timing will cause some major changes in the programme (and some extra hours of work). I am willing to keep the QSK facility if there is some interest in this option, otherwise I will abandon QSK. In case you want me to keep the QSK option, please let me know. 73, Rik ON7YD Hi Rik,I use ur qrs-progr since several months for antenna tests; i.e. beaconing the tx (vy low pwr) and taking the fieldstrength far away. and so I will do I guess the next years ! imposs. without ur progr., Rik.tks for it. if I have got a wish free: the dot length of max 60000 msec could be higher for the purpose I use it. regards Uwe, dj8wx, qsl.net/dj8wx |
